Aloe ferox

Family: Asphodelaceae, Genus: Aloe

Description:

Aloe ferox is a tall, single-stemmed succulent native to southern Africa, reaching heights of up to 10 feet. Known for its thick, fleshy leaves arranged in rosettes with reddish-brown spines, it produces striking orange or red flowers on multi-branched inflorescences. This plant is used both medicinally and cosmetically, yielding a non-bitter gel. Aloe ferox thrives in dry-tropical climates with full sun and well-drained, sandy-loamy soils. It is often confused with Aloe excelsa but can be distinguished by its compact, erect leaves and dense cylindrical racemes.
